Flood Warning issued February 16 at 2:16PM EST until February 16 at 5:30PM EST by NWS Pittsburgh PA
* WHAT...Urban areas and small streams flooding caused by excessive
rainfall continues.
* WHERE...Portions of east central Ohio, including the following
counties, eastern Columbiana and east central Jefferson OH,
Pennsylvania, including the following counties, northwestern
Allegheny, Beaver, southwestern Butler and northwestern
Washington, and the northern panhandle of West Virginia, including
the following county, Hancock.
* WHEN...Until 530 PM EST.
* IMPACTS...Flooding of rivers, creeks, streams, and other low-lying
and flood-prone locations is imminent or occurring.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...
- At 216 PM EST, Doppler radar indicated heavy rain due to
thunderstorms. Flooding is ongoing or expected to begin
shortly in the warned area. Between 1 and 1.5 inches of rain
have fallen.
